What problem does it solve?

This Skill facilitates the migration of your existing OpenClaw setup into Hermes Agent, ensuring seamless transition of your customizations, memories, and configurations.

Core Features & Use Cases

  • Migration of Memories and Configurations: Transfers your memories, persona file, command allowlists, and messaging settings from OpenClaw to Hermes.
  • Skills Transfer: Copies user skills and selected workspace assets for use in Hermes.
  • Reporting: Provides detailed reports on what was successfully migrated, conflicts, and items that could not be transferred.

Quick Start

Migrate your OpenClaw setup by running the following command:

hermes claw migrate
